PlayStation Stars debuts in North America

Source: Sony

Sony launched its new loyalty program, PlayStation Stars, in North America. If you join, you get rewards like digital collectibles, PS Store credit, full games, and more. It's free to join if you have a PlayStation Network account. You can sign up through the PlayStation website or on the iOS or Android app. 

You might find yourself on a waitlist, though, with a wait between one to two months. According to Sony, the waitlist ensures users get an optimized experience. You can collect points and digital collectibles by participating in campaigns, including playing certain games or buying titles in the PlayStation Store. You can join these campaigns on a PS4 or PS5 but not on older hardware. 

Some free games you can redeem after earning enough points are HadesSekiroShadows Die Twice; and The Quarry. You can level up your status by buying games on the PlayStation Store and earning trophies. When you level up, you get access to more collectibles. Those who reach level 4 get priority customer service chat support.
